Hyundai Creta SUV set for launch in H2 2015; to take on Ecosport, Duster, Scorpio
Hyundai Motor India Ltd is looking to take on Mahindra & Mahindra, Renault, Nissan Ford and Tata Motors with its upcoming 5-seater SUV.
The company's Indian arm Hyundai Motor India Ltd (HMIL), which sells top-end SUV SantaFE and i20 Active, is looking to take on Mahindra & Mahindra, Renault, Nissan Ford and Tata Motors with its upcoming 5-seater SUV.
"The Creta has been designed and developed in Korea while our engineers in Hyderabad and Chennai have played an important role in customising it for the Indian conditions," Hyundai Motor India (HMIL) Senior Vice-President Sales and Marketing Rakesh Srivastava told PTI.

He said: "As of now, we are present in the SUV segment in the premium category with Santa FE and i20 Active, a sports-styled version. With Creta, we are entering the full-fledged volume segment of SUVs."
The Creta will compete with a range of models, including Ford Ecosport, Renault Duster, Nissan Terrano and Mahindra Scorpio, Mahindra XUV500 and Tata Safari Storme, which are at a price range of Rs 6.75 lakh to Rs 15.99 lakh.
